Who Can Repair Or Service Auto A/C
In the United States, the most qualified individuals to repair and service motor vehicle air conditioning are licensed automotive technicians and certified A/C specialists. Shops that perform A/C work typically employ technicians with EPA Section 609 certification, which demonstrates knowledge of handling refrigerants safely. Some services may also be offered by dealership service departments or independent auto repair shops with trained staff. DIY attempts should be limited to non-pressurized inspections and non-pressurized maintenance, as refrigerants and pressures pose safety risks.
What Qualifications And Certifications Are Required
The backbone of safe, compliant A/C service is proper certification and training. Key qualifications include:
- EPA Section 609 Certification for technicians who recover, recycle, or recharge automotive refrigerants. This is federally required and ensures proper handling of refrigerants such as R-134a and the newer R-1234yf.
- ASE Certification in areas like A/C service (Candidate, Technician, or Master levels) indicating broad automotive repair competence.
- Manufacturer Training programs from automakers or OEMs that cover system specifics, diagnostic methods, and warranty considerations.
- Safety and environmental compliance training for refrigerant recovery equipment, refrigerant containment, and disposal procedures.
When selecting a shop, verify certifications and ask for the technician’s credentials. Reputable shops display these credentials and can provide documentation of compliance with environmental laws and safety standards.
Common A/C Services And Procedures
Auto A/C service encompasses several standard procedures. Understanding these helps vehicle owners know what to expect and why costs vary.
- <strongA/C system diagnosis: A technician uses gauges, leak detectors, and pressure tests to identify issues such as refrigerant leaks, faulty compressors, or blown fuses.
- <strongRefrigerant recharge: If the system is low on refrigerant due to leaks, the technician adds the appropriate refrigerant type (R-134a or R-1234yf) and may seal leaks or repair components.
- <strongLeak detection and repair: Common leak points include hoses, seals, o-rings, condenser, and accumulator. Repairs often require dye tracing or electronic leak detectors.
- <strongCompressor and accessory checks: Components like the compressor, expansion valve, receiver-drier, and condenser are inspected for wear, clogging, or damage.
- <strongSystem evacuation and recharge: The entire system is evacuated to remove air and moisture before refilling with refrigerant to the correct pressure and oil mix.
- <strongCabin air filtration and blend door inspection: While not directly refrigerant-related, these checks ensure proper airflow and climate control performance.
- <strongElectrical diagnostics: If sensors, pressure switches, or wiring issues exist, electrical tests help pinpoint faults.
note: Larger repairs may require additional components like a new compressor, condenser, or drier. High-pressure refrigerants are hazardous, and improper handling can lead to fire or chemical exposure. Professionals use refrigerant recovery systems to minimize environmental impact and comply with regulations.

Safety, Environmental And Legal Considerations
Working with motor vehicle A/C involves chemical refrigerants and pressurized systems. Key safety and regulatory points include:
- <strongEnvironmental protection: The Clean Air Act and EPA regulations require proper refrigerant handling to prevent ozone depletion and greenhouse gas emissions. Refrigerant recovery, recycling, and proper disposal are mandatory.
- <strongFire and chemical safety: Refrigerants can cause frostbite or respiratory irritation if mishandled. Technicians wear protective equipment and operate in well-ventilated areas.
- <strongWarranty implications: Some repairs or refills may affect vehicle warranties. Always check with the dealer or refer to the warranty terms before making non-OEM changes.
- <strongRecordkeeping: Shops should provide documentation of refrigerant type, amounts charged, and any leak repairs for future service or resale considerations.
Choosing The Right Technician Or Shop
Selecting a trustworthy A/C service provider reduces risk and ensures quality work. Consider these criteria:
- <strongCertification and training: Verify EPA Section 609 and ASE credentials. Ask for proof or visible certification numbers.
- <strongTransparent pricing: Look for written estimates detailing diagnosis, refrigerant types, labor hours, and parts. Beware of vague quotes.
- <strongEquipment and process: Confirm the shop uses approved recovery machines, leak detectors, and the correct refrigerant grade. Ask about dye testing if leaks are suspected.
- <strongWarranty on repairs: Inquire about warranties on labor and parts. A reputable shop often offers a limited warranty period.
- <strongCustomer communication: Clear explanations about the problem, options, and maintenance tips help you make informed decisions.
Maintenance Tips To Extend A/C System Life
Preventive care can reduce unexpected failures and maintain cooling efficiency. Useful practices include:
- <strongSeasonal checkups: Have a professional inspect the A/C system before peak summer usage to catch leaks or worn components early.
- <strongCabin filter replacement: A clean cabin air filter improves airflow and reduces strain on the system.
- <strongCondenser cleanliness: Keep the condenser fins clear of debris and dirt to maintain proper heat exchange.
- <strongVentilation habits: Run the A/C periodically in cooler months to keep seals lubricated and prevent compressor damage from long idle periods.
- <strongFuel system considerations: A healthy engine and cooling system support overall climate control efficiency.
What Owners Should Expect In The Service Visit
During a typical auto A/C service visit, owners can expect a structured process. A diagnostic assessment precedes any refrigerant work, followed by component inspection, leak verification, and, if needed, refrigerant recharge or part replacement. The technician should explain the diagnosis, provide a written estimate, and discuss potential next steps, including optional leak repairs or software updates for modern vehicles.
Common Costs And Timeframes
Costs vary based on vehicle make, refrigerant type, and required repairs. Typical ranges include diagnostic fees, refrigerant recharge costs, parts, and labor. Timeframes depend on the complexity of the issue. Simple recharge without leaks can take 1–2 hours, while full leaks repair or component replacement may require half a day or more. Request a detailed estimate upfront to avoid surprises.
